Authority to issue a 5-day permit to Paramount Pictures Corporation to use land commonly known as a portion of the McCook Reservoir Site to film scenes for a major motion picture titled "Transformers 4".  Consideration shall be a permit fee of $7,500.00

The District has received a request from Paramount Pictures Corporation ("Paramount") to use a portion of District land commonly known as a portion of the McCook Reservoir Site for activities related to filming a major motion picture titled "Transformers 4".
 
Paramount has requested to film two scenes; one at the opening to the conveyor tunnel and one within the tunnel.  The permit will also allow Paramount to locate its equipment, tents, and trailers required to film the movie and to accommodate the needs of its staff and actors.
 
Paramount has indicated this will be one of many scenes filmed in Chicago and expects to film at the subject site in mid-March per its current schedule; however, such schedule may change resulting in later filming dates.  The filming at the subject location is scheduled to be completed within two days.  A 5-day permit is sought however to allow for a day of set-up, two days of filming, a day to restore and clean-up the site, and to allow for unexpected delays.
 
Issuance of this permit will be subject to Paramount coordinating with the District and Vulcan Materials ("Vulcan") to ensure that the needs of all the parties could be accommodated and to ensure site safety and security and the minimizing of any impacts to Vulcan's mining activities.  Additionally, the permit will be subject to Vulcan's consent.
 
It is recommended that Paramount be charged a permit fee of $7,500.00 for the 5-day permit.  The fee is calculated in accordance with District practice in issuing permits to movie production companies and recognizes that access to the site may require additional utility and security costs to the District during the permit period.
 
Since the District has no control over the content of the movie, the District's signs, logo or identification of property with the District will not be permitted in the movie.  The permit will further provide that Paramount endeavor to recognize in its closing credits the cooperation of the Metropolitan Water Reclamation District of Greater Chicago.
 
It is requested that the Executive Director recommend to the Board of Commissioners that it authorize and approve the issuance of a 5-day permit to Paramount Pictures Corporation to use land commonly known as a portion of the "McCook Reservoir Site" to film scenes for a major motion picture titled "Transformers 4".  Consideration shall be a permit fee of $7,500.00.
 
It is further requested that the Executive Director recommend to the Board of Commissioners that it authorize and direct the Chairman of its Committee on Finance and the Clerk to execute the permit agreement after it is approved by the General Counsel as to form and legality.
